Love Mesa Bench #101

The Love Mesa Bench Trail #101 begins at the end of southern FSR #501.1A, South Bench Road, and ends at the northern end of FSR #501.1A, South Bench Road. This trail travels along the South Love Mesa Bench above the East Fork Escalante Creek drainage on the east. The Love Mesa is about the trail on the west. A combination of this trail, FSR #501, FSR #501.1A, and FSR #500 make about a 7.8 miles loop.

Directions

From Delta: Turn west on Highway 348, 6th Street. Travel west and south on HWY 348 for approximately 4 miles to 25 Mesa Road. Continue on 25 Mesa Road for approximately 18 miles the National Forest Boundary where 25 Mesa Road becomes Forest Service Road #503. Continue on FSR #503 for approximately 9.3 miles to FSR #402, Divide Road. Turn west onto FSR #402 and continue for approximately 12.8 miles to FSR #500, Love Mesa Road. Turn northeast on FSR #500 and travel for approximately 7.3 miles to FSR #501, Cabin Bench Road.  Follow FSR #501 for approximately 1.2 miles to the southern end of FSR #501.1A, South Bench Road. Continue for approximately 0.2 miles to the end of the road where the trail begins.
